Hello Our professor of European studies has suggested the library to get these videos: THE STATE OF EUROPE SERIES >European integration is an important issue for public debate and discussion >throughout the continent. The dynamic towards European integration has >already gained the commitment of fifteen countries and participation in the >process of creating a new Europe has become an attractive goal for many >other countries. Presented by RTE broadcaster Eamonn Lawlor The State of >Europe provides educational broadcasters with an opportunity to lead >discussion on this important social and economic development. The project >presents an opportunity to examine key issues relating to European >integration which have a significant impact on the daily lives of people >throughout Europe. The State of Europe explores issues and events relating >to the origins, growth and future development of the European Union. It is >built around 12 key themes identified by academic consultants to the >project. Each theme is illustrated with two reports that provide vivid >insights into the present state of European integration and its future. >These reports, shot at relevant locations throughout Europe, form the core >material for a series of programs that examines the extraordinary rapid >development and evolution of European integration since the Second World War >and explores its potential. This project is co-production between three >European public broadcasters – R.T.E. (Ireland), Utbildningsradion (Sweden) >and Teleac/NOT (The Netherlands). It was supported by the E.U. program >Socrates and the E.U.
